GENERAL SUMMARY :

Under general direction, provides coordination of technical and support personnel involved with the acquisition and processing of CT exams.

Assigns and monitors the work of CT technologists to optimize quality and efficiency. Oversees the compliance of policies / procedures to ensure departmental standards are met.

Performs clinical instruction as requested. Always follows Beaumont philosophy of Patient and Family Centered Care.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ES :

  • Leads daily work schedules of staff and monitors patient schedule to ensure efficient and safe patient flow and acquisition of optimal images.
  • Assists leadership in achieving site and system objectives. Helps support / maintain site ACR accreditations and Joint Commission standards as well as other accrediting regulations.
  • Demonstrates leadership and conflict resolution abilities through effective problem solving. Effective inter / intra-departmental communication and participation with medical staff, management, technical and support staff.
  • Trains new staff and performs annual competencies on all scan techniques and Advance Processing Workstation applications for CT staff.
  • Assists in interview process / candidate selection.
  • Assists in annual staff evaluations.
  • Performs duties of general CT Technologist when necessary to support efficient flow of patients through department.
  • Ensures staff is wiping down equipment and sanitized it between patients and exam rooms are clean and properly stocked with linen and supplies.
  • Uses ALARA Standards for minimizing radiation exposure to the patient, staff, and self. Provide procedural information / education to the patient / family prior to each exam.
  • Performs radiographic related patient care procedures using age appropriate methods for patient’s physical ability and / or limitations.
  • Accurately and efficiently uses hospital computer systems for verifying orders, viewing schedules, and sending information to PAC’s.

STANDARD QUALIFICATIONS :

To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ill and / or ability required.

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ential duties.

Education / Training :

Graduate of Joint Review Committee on Education in Radiologic Technology (JRCERT) Accredited Radiography program.

Work Experience :

  • 1-3 years of clinical experience preferred.
  • Advanced / 3D scanning experience preferred

Certification, Licensure, Registration :

Certification by American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T); Must remain in good standing with the ARRT. Additional CT certification required within 1 year of hire with the exception;

Technologists working in the CT modality before 2008 are exempt from obtaining the additional CT modality certification.

Other Qualifications :

Basic Life Support Certification for Healthcare Providers from The American Heart Association and / or The American Red Cross at hire.
